In 2020-2021, 43,382 people earned their degree in management sciences and quantitative methods, making the major the 23rd most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, management sciences and quantitative methods gra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$65,672 and had an average of $23,166 in loans still to pay off.
Across New Jersey, there were 846 management sciences and quantitative methods graduates with average earnings and debt of $57,882 and $23,166 respectively.
